Volcanic lever action Navy pistol remaining in original very good to near fine condition with 8” barrel in .41 caliber, blue finish, varnished wood grips, serial number 746. The barrel address reads “The Volcanic RepeatingArms Company, patent, New Haven Conn., February 14, 1854. The barrel retains 75% to 85% original blue going slightly brown with some scattered light to moderate erosion and pinprick pitting just starting and some ofwhich may clean. The edges are very sharp and the barrel address is well defined. There is some very bright blue mixed in the barrel finish. The frame is a deep honey color and completely uncleaned in modern times. Theframe shows just a couple of minor scratches and normal aging. The hammer and lever show traces of case hardening within their patina. The bolt and firing pin show traces of finish. The varnished wood grips are verygood with approximately 75% to 85% varnish and many small scratches and marks which are all minor.
